Karya Bakti Hari Juang TNI

This project was inspired by our concern about environmental cleanliness and community awareness in public spaces. In commemoration of Hari Juang TNI AD, we wanted to show that collaboration between youth as scouts and the military can create positive social impact. Seeing waste scattered along the streets encouraged us to take real action instead of just talking about change.We believe that maintaining a clean and healthy environment is a shared responsibility

We collaborated with members of the Indonesian Army and Scout volunteers to organize a community clean-up activity in public areas. We divided into teams to collect litter, clean sidewalks, and raise awareness among local residents about the importance of proper waste disposal. Through this initiative, we not only improved environmental conditions but also strengthened solidarity, leadership, and civic responsibility among youth in supporting the SDGs

This project taught us that real change begins with small, consistent actions. By working together we learned the importance of collaboration, discipline, and shared responsibility in creating a cleaner and more sustainable environment. We also realized that environmental care is not only about cleaning waste, but about building awareness and inspiring others to take action. Most importantly, we learned that youth have the power to lead positive change when we act with unity and purpose.
